#include "SDL_internal.h"
#include "SDL_sysasyncio.h"
#include "SDL_asyncio_c.h"

static const char *AsyncFileModeValid(const char *mode)
{
    static const struct { const char *valid; const char *with_binary; } mode_map[] = {
        { "r", "rb" },
        { "w", "wb" },
        { "r+","r+b" },
        { "w+", "w+b" }
    };

    for (int i = 0; i < SDL_arraysize(mode_map); i++) {
        if (SDL_strcmp(mode, mode_map[i].valid) == 0) {
            return mode_map[i].with_binary;
        }
    }
    return NULL;
}

SDL_AsyncIO *SDL_AsyncIOFromFile(const char *file, const char *mode)
{
    if (!file) {
        SDL_InvalidParamError("file");
        return NULL;
    } else if (!mode) {
        SDL_InvalidParamError("mode");
        return NULL;
    }

    const char *binary_mode = AsyncFileModeValid(mode);
    if (!binary_mode) {
        SDL_SetError("Unsupported file mode");
        return NULL;
    }

    S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io = (SDL_AsyncIO *)SDL_calloc(1, sizeof(*asyncio));
    if (!asyncio) {
        return NULL;
    }

    asyncio->lock = SDL_CreateMutex();
    if (!asyncio->lock) {
        SDL_free(asyncio);
        return NULL;
    }

    if (!SDL_SYS_AsyncIOFromFile(file, binary_mode, asyncio)) {
        SDL_DestroyMutex(asyncio->lock);
        SDL_free(asyncio);
        return NULL;
    }

    return asyncio;
}

Sint64 SDL_GetAsyncIOSize(S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io)
{
    if (!asyncio) {
        SDL_InvalidParamError("asyncio");
        return -1;
    }
    return asyncio->iface.size(asyncio->userdata);
}

static bool RequestAsyncIO(bool reading, S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io, void *ptr, Uint64 offset, Uint64 size, S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ue, void *userdata)
{
    if (!asyncio) {
        return SDL_InvalidParamError("asyncio");
    } else if (!ptr) {
        return SDL_InvalidParamError("ptr");
    } else if (!queue) {
        return SDL_InvalidParamError("queue");
    }

    SDL_AsyncIOTask *task = (SDL_AsyncIOTask *) SDL_calloc(1, sizeof (*task));
    if (!task) {
        return false;
    }

    task->asyncio = asyncio;
    task->type = reading ? SDL_ASYNCIO_TASK_READ : SDL_ASYNCIO_TASK_WRITE;
    task->offset = offset;
    task->buffer = ptr;
    task->requested_size = size;
    task->app_userdata = userdata;
    task->queue = queue;

    SDL_LockMutex(asyncio->lock);
    if (asyncio->closing) {
        SDL_free(task);
        SDL_UnlockMutex(asyncio->lock);
        return SDL_SetError("SDL_AsyncIO is closing, can't start new tasks");
    }
    LINKED_LIST_PREPEND(task, asyncio->tasks, asyncio);
    SDL_AddAtomicInt(&queue->tasks_inflight, 1);
    SDL_UnlockMutex(asyncio->lock);

    const bool queued = reading ? asyncio->iface.read(asyncio->userdata, task) : asyncio->iface.write(asyncio->userdata, task);
    if (!queued) {
        SDL_AddAtomicInt(&queue->tasks_inflight, -1);
        SDL_LockMutex(asyncio->lock);
        LINKED_LIST_UNLINK(task, asyncio);
        SDL_UnlockMutex(asyncio->lock);
        SDL_free(task);
        task = NULL;
    }

    return (task != NULL);
}

bool SDL_ReadAsyncIO(S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io, void *ptr, Uint64 offset, Uint64 size, S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ue, void *userdata)
{
    return RequestAsyncIO(true, asyncio, ptr, offset, size, queue, userdata);
}

bool SDL_WriteAsyncIO(S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io, void *ptr, Uint64 offset, Uint64 size, S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ue, void *userdata)
{
    return RequestAsyncIO(false, asyncio, ptr, offset, size, queue, userdata);
}

bool SDL_CloseAsyncIO(S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io, bool flush, S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ue, void *userdata)
{
    if (!asyncio) {
        return SDL_InvalidParamError("asyncio");
    } else if (!queue) {
        return SDL_InvalidParamError("queue");
    }

    SDL_LockMutex(asyncio->lock);
    if (asyncio->closing) {
        SDL_UnlockMutex(asyncio->lock);
        return SDL_SetError("Already closing");
    }

    SDL_AsyncIOTask *task = (SDL_AsyncIOTask *) SDL_calloc(1, sizeof (*task));
    if (task) {
        task->asyncio = asyncio;
        task->type = SDL_ASYNCIO_TASK_CLOSE;
        task->app_userdata = userdata;
        task->queue = queue;
        task->flush = flush;

        asyncio->closing = task;

        if (LINKED_LIST_START(asyncio->tasks, asyncio) == NULL) { // no tasks? Queue the close task now.
            LINKED_LIST_PREPEND(task, asyncio->tasks, asyncio);
            SDL_AddAtomicInt(&queue->tasks_inflight, 1);
            if (!asyncio->iface.close(asyncio->userdata, task)) {
                // uhoh, maybe they can try again later...?
                SDL_AddAtomicInt(&queue->tasks_inflight, -1);
                LINKED_LIST_UNLINK(task, asyncio);
                SDL_free(task);
                task = asyncio->closing = NULL;
            }
        }
    }

    SDL_UnlockMutex(asyncio->lock);

    return (task != NULL);
}

SDL_AsyncIOQueue *SDL_CreateAsyncIOQueue(void)
{
    S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ue = SDL_calloc(1, sizeof (*queue));
    if (queue) {
        SDL_SetAtomicInt(&queue->tasks_inflight, 0);
        if (!SDL_SYS_CreateAsyncIOQueue(queue)) {
            SDL_free(queue);
            return NULL;
        }
    }
    return queue;
}

static bool GetAsyncIOTaskOutcome(SDL_AsyncIOTask *task, SDL_AsyncIOOutcome *outcome)
{
    if (!task || !outcome) {
        return false;
    }

    S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io = task->asyncio;

    SDL_zerop(outcome);
    outcome->asyncio = asyncio->oneshot ? NULL : asyncio;
    outcome->result = task->result;
    outcome->type = task->type;
    outcome->buffer = task->buffer;
    outcome->offset = task->offset;
    outcome->bytes_requested = task->requested_size;
    outcome->bytes_transferred = task->result_size;
    outcome->userdata = task->app_userdata;

    // Take the completed task out of the SDL_AsyncIO that created it.
    SDL_LockMutex(asyncio->lock);
    LINKED_LIST_UNLINK(task, asyncio);
    // see if it's time to queue a pending close request (close requested and no other pending tasks)
    SDL_AsyncIOTask *closing = asyncio->closing;
    if (closing && (task != closing) && (LINKED_LIST_START(asyncio->tasks, asyncio) == NULL)) {
        LINKED_LIST_PREPEND(closing, asyncio->tasks, asyncio);
        SDL_AddAtomicInt(&closing->queue->tasks_inflight, 1);
        const bool async_close_task_was_queued = asyncio->iface.close(asyncio->userdata, closing);
        SDL_assert(async_close_task_was_queued);  // !!! FIXME: if this fails to queue the task, we're leaking resources!
        if (!async_close_task_was_queued) {
            SDL_AddAtomicInt(&closing->queue->tasks_inflight, -1);
        }
    }
    SDL_UnlockMutex(task->asyncio->lock);

    // was this the result of a closing task? Finally destroy the asyncio.
    bool retval = true;
    if (closing && (task == closing)) {
        if (asyncio->oneshot) {
            retval = false;  // don't send the close task results on to the app, just the read task for these.
        }
        asyncio->iface.destroy(asyncio->userdata);
        SDL_DestroyMutex(asyncio->lock);
        SDL_free(asyncio);
    }

    SDL_AddAtomicInt(&task->queue->tasks_inflight, -1);
    SDL_free(task);

    return retval;
}

bool SDL_GetAsyncIOResult(S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ue, SDL_AsyncIOOutcome *outcome)
{
    if (!queue || !outcome) {
        return false;
    }
    return GetAsyncIOTaskOutcome(queue->iface.get_results(queue->userdata), outcome);
}

bool SDL_WaitAsyncIOResult(S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ue, SDL_AsyncIOOutcome *outcome, Sint32 timeoutMS)
{
    if (!queue || !outcome) {
        return false;
    }
    return GetAsyncIOTaskOutcome(queue->iface.wait_results(queue->userdata, timeoutMS), outcome);
}

void SDL_SignalAsyncIOQueue(S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ue)
{
    if (queue) {
        queue->iface.signal(queue->userdata);
    }
}

void SDL_DestroyAsyncIOQueue(S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ue)
{
    if (queue) {
        // block until any pending tasks complete.
        while (SDL_GetAtomicInt(&queue->tasks_inflight) > 0) {
            SDL_AsyncIOTask *task = queue->iface.wait_results(queue->userdata, -1);
            if (task) {
                if (task->asyncio->oneshot) {
                    SDL_free(task->buffer);  // throw away the buffer from SDL_LoadFileAsync that will never be consumed/freed by app.
                    task->buffer = NULL;
                }
                SDL_AsyncIOOutcome outcome;
                GetAsyncIOTaskOutcome(task, &outcome);  // this frees the task, and does other upkeep.
            }
        }

        queue->iface.destroy(queue->userdata);
        SDL_free(queue);
    }
}

void SDL_QuitAsyncIO(void)
{
    SDL_SYS_QuitAsyncIO();
}

bool SDL_LoadFileAsync(const char *file, SDL_AsyncIOQueue *queue, void *userdata)
{
    if (!file) {
        return SDL_InvalidParamError("file");
    } else if (!queue) {
        return SDL_InvalidParamError("queue");
    }

    bool retval = false;
    SDL_AsyncIO *asyncio = SDL_AsyncIOFromFile(file, "r");
    if (asyncio) {
        asyncio->oneshot = true;

        void *ptr = NULL;
        const Sint64 flen = SDL_GetAsyncIOSize(asyncio);
        if (flen >= 0) {
            // !!! FIXME: check if flen > address space, since it'll truncate and we'll just end up with an incomplete buffer or a crash.
            ptr = SDL_malloc((size_t) (flen + 1));  // over-allocate by one so we can add a null-terminator.
            if (ptr) {
                retval = SDL_ReadAsyncIO(asyncio, ptr, 0, (Uint64) flen, queue, userdata);
                if (!retval) {
                    SDL_free(ptr);
                }
            }
        }

        SDL_CloseAsyncIO(asyncio, false, queue, userdata);  // if this fails, we'll have a resource leak, but this would already be a dramatic system failure.
    }

    return retval;
}
